1. 有没有国产的单片机以及配套的IDE,像Arino一样的,开源
1,ESP8266就是一款
2,直接用Arino的IDE去开发GD32系列就可以,
Arino支持STM32,GD32跟STM32基本一致,所以,可否算是比较好的一个答案呢。
其他的单片机如果会捣鼓下,也是可以,不过需要你捣鼓下,底层驱动该改就行。
2. 单片机学习板,实验板,开发板,学习单片机了应该选择哪一种
吴鉴鹰单片机开发板
这个不好推荐具体的,会被系统管理员认定是广告删除的,请理解。
这个只要资源充足,有好的技术指导就可以的。
对于开发板的选择不要选择那种量很大的,这种没有技术指导的,基本买回去就等于买了一块电路板,开发板最大的价值是技术指导。
资源介绍
1、一个CH340的USB转UART芯片,实现USB下载程序,为无串口的笔记本电脑提供下载方便。
2、板子上电源入口有一个自恢复保险丝,可以有效的保护您的电脑主板和开发板。加上这个保险,作为初学的你,即使不小心短路了,也不会烧主板和单片机。
3、板子自带单片机,一个STC89C52RC,有8K的程序空间和512字节的数据空间.
4、板子上共有18个LED小灯,其中一个是USB电源指示灯,插上电源就亮。还有一个是单片机电源指示灯。
5、板子上共有8个数码管,可以用来做数码管的简单秒表实验,计算器功能,显示温度时间等等。
6、板子上配有一个数字旋转编码器,可以通过旋转完成数据的加、减以及作为确认按键使用。
7、板子上配套一个DS1302实时时钟芯片,可以用来做实时时钟实验,弄懂电子表的工作原理。
8、板子上配一个24C02的EEPROM芯片,用来保存掉电后不准丢失的重要数据,用来学习IIC通信实验。
9、板子上配有一个PCF8591,这个芯片集成了AD和DA,可以用来通过AD来进行电压采集实验,通过DA来产生方波、三角波、正弦波信号。
10、板子上集成1602液晶屏,可以用来学习液晶显示,做温度显示实验,秒表显示实验等。
11、板子上共集成有21个按键,其中1个单片机复位按键,16个矩阵按键。分为0到F共16按键,还有四个独立式按键,通过与门74HC08将按下信息送给单片机中断口。
12、板子上有一个无源蜂鸣器,可以用来做音乐输出实验让你充分了解生日贺卡的工作原理。
13、板子上集成一个DS18B20温度传感器,用来学习实现数字温度计。
14、板子上集成一个红外接收管,用来学习红外通信的原理。
15、板子上共4个74HC595芯片,用来驱动16个LED,8个数码管,74HC595在工控领域的显示很常用,可以节约大量的IO口资源,为实现一个复杂系统化工作打下基础。
16、板子布局布线,包括电容电阻放置,是由资深工程师完成,充分考虑了EMC干扰等问题,是您今后产品设计的一个良好的参考对象。
3. 51单片机开发板的配套资源
常见配套资源如下:
1、硬件实验板及期配件如:杜邦线、单片机芯片、流水灯、点阵显示、ds1302数字钟、ds18b20温度检测、彩色TFT液晶屏,SD卡,超声波测距、收音机、mp3解码、智能小车等等。
2、实验程序源码,包含汇编源程序、C语言源程序。
3、电路原理图、PCB图。
4、实验手册、使用手册。
5、附加PCB设计制作、VB软件开发等计算机学习资料。
4. PIC16f73单片机配套 什么晶振
你查看一下技术手册吧,上面会有详细的描述,你看看上面的最大时钟频率为多少,然后你选用的时钟晶振只要不超过这个频率就都没问题,如果超过了规定的最大频率就会出现CPU超频。
超频的后果:单片机发热严重甚至烧坏单片机,工作不正常!
个人建议:如果你要设计的系统对实时性要求不高的话频率越低越好,可以用3M的,6M的,因为频率越高你的单片机功耗就越大。如果你的实时性要求比较高的话你可以用22M的,现在很多单片机的频率最高都可以达到50M的了。
希望对你有用
5. 单片机和书不配套怎么办
您使用的是什么品牌的单片机呢。如果都不是一个品牌的那最好不要看。尽量用配套的书籍,或者去官网下载自己所用单片机型号的用户手册之类的资料。
6. 手把手教你学单片机 第二版 配套器材
我建议你去找找那种经典的单片机开发模板,不要自己去搭配组装。
那种成套的开发模板价格可能会高点,但是功能齐全,性能稳定,初学者最好是用模板学习。
7. 51单片机教材有什么好的推荐吗
单片机原理(普通高等教育“十二五”规划教材):这本《单片机原理》根据21世纪高等院校单片机原理课程教学大纲的要求,结合现代电子技术、计算机技术发展的趋势和对单片机技术开发人才的实际需求进行编写的。
单片机原理及应用(全国高等学校自动化专业系列教材):本书前两版持续畅销,累计印数3万余册。优秀作者,历经10年,打造单片机系列(3本)教材,覆盖单片机领域课程绝大部分需求。提供配套电子课件、习题参考答案和程序代码。
单片机原理与应用:《单片机原理与应用》共分11章,第1章介绍单片机的基础知识;第2章介绍MCS-51单片机的内部结构及外部引脚;第3~4章介绍MCS-51单片机的指令系统及汇编语言程序设计。
51单片机使用注意事项
众所周知,51系列单片机的硬件堆栈不能放在片外,所以要在51系列单片机上开发操作系统的话就要少用它的片内RAM。
但是不用片内RAM是办不到的,因为操作系统也要传递参数,也要使用堆栈。C51单片机的C函数传递参数是通过寄存器和存储器的,不能通过堆栈。但是可以通过一些措施使得操作系统代码少用片内RAM。
8. 8155是几位单片机
8155不是单片机,是一种与单片机配套使用的接口芯片,详情可查阅网络。
9. 单片机开发是否一定需要配套扩展模块
不用!
一般的功能,单片机都自带的,例如控制I/O口电平,
定时器,中断,这些是最基本的功能.
如果你需要到AD,DA,UART,SPI,I2C等协议接口,
你只需要找带这些功能的单片机就可以了.
当然市面上不是所有单片机都满足你的功能,
例如I/O不够,那你就需要扩展模块了,RAM不够,你就要外部RAM,FLASH不够,你就要外带ROM,
有时你由于成本关系,会用到扩展模块,例如网口协议,如果带网口协议的单片机一般很贵,
那你只需一个网口芯片就行了.
就这样,成本出发,实际出发,因地制宜.
10. 51单片机开发板配套程序
你在哪买的开发板?买开发板的话会送配套资料的,不同的板子资料不同,原理图也不同。。。